I flew Jeti/BeastX for about 10 years and switched my 5 Trons to Wave/SpiritW1 this spring. I mainly fly aerobatics and smooth 3D. My Tron 5.8 is running at 1650 RPM.

Overall, I'm very happy with how the Spirit flies now. It feels exactly the way I want in almost every aspect. However, there's one issue I'd like to improve.

During piro tic-tocs, the main rotor disc occasionally shakes when I make aggressive pitch inputs. It doesn't happen all the time, but often enough that I'd like to understand what's causing it.

I'd really appreciate any ideas or suggestions. I've attached my current Spirit settings for reference.

cyclic pitch should not be higher than collective pitch - max. equal !
Can you reduce your headgain a little bit ? 3-5 lower than now adjusted ?
I think you are not in the 3D-Master-Mode - but thats absolutelly ok !
